Jeff Mermelstein, the son of Holocaust survivors, was born in 1957 in central New Jersey. He is the recipient of an Aaron Siskind Foundation Fellowship and the European Publishers Award for Photography. Mermelstein is on the faculty at the International Center of Photography. His work has been published in many magazines including The New York Times Magazine, The New Yorker, New York, Artforum, Aperture, DoubleTake, Japanese Vogue, Esquire, and British GQ. He has also done ad campaigns for Commes des Garcons, Topshop, and Adidas. His photographs are featured in the collections of The Art Institute of Chicago; The Museum of Fine Arts, Houston; the International Center of Photography; and others. Mermelstein lives with his wife and son in Brooklyn.
